Dash shell countermeasures

Webhave an important difference. The dash shell in Ubuntu 16.04 has a countermeasure that prevents itself from being executed in a Set-UID process. Basically, if dash detects that it is executed in a Set-UID process, it immediately changes the effective user ID to the process’s real user ID, essentially dropping the privilege. You'll get … WebJan 17, 2024 · Task 3: Defeating dash's Countermeasure. As we have explained before, the dash shell in Ubuntu 16.04 drops privileges when it detects that the effective UID does not equal to the real UID. This can be observed from dash program’s changelog, which compares real and effective user/group IDs. The countermeasure implemented in dash …

WebPS1 might need to be changed accordingly choose psi The countermeasure implemented in dash can be defeated. One approach is not to invoke /bin/sh in our shellcode; instead, we can imvoke another shell program. This approach requires another shell program. such as zsh to be present in the system.
